How will you make an impact?

The Packaging Operator is responsible for operating, troubleshooting, and assisting with equipment setup/startup. You will also assist with leading the flow of a packaging line, GMP documentation, in process troubleshooting, breakdown investigations, and repairs related to packaging production.

What will you do?

  • Observe mechanical equipment in operation and follow good troubleshooting practices to optimize performance

  • Operate, recognize, and remedy quality problems, and perform changeovers and cleanups as required.

  • Perform packaging line operation, including operating/monitoring equipment, inspection, hand cartoning or packing, labeling, palletizing, cleanup, hopper filling, and other duties as required.

  • Assist in Line Clearances between batches, follow cleanup sheet directions, follow verbal orders or requests from group leader/supervisor, and perform other duties as required

  • Adjust functional parts of equipment and control instrumentation. Install or replace worn or faulty components for equipment performance restoration or improvement. Test equipment performance and record all data.

  • Participate in PPI (Practical Process Improvements), Lean and Continuous Improvement activities including 5S activities.

  • Work with Supervisor, Unit Coordinator, & Mechanics to ensure that quality, waste and efficiency are meeting requirements.

  • Complete improvement activities on quality and work process efficiency.

  • Follow quality standards in accordance with company policy.

How will you get here?

  • High school diploma or equivalent required.

  • Applicants with the experience/exposure of working in a cleanroom environment are highly sought after.

  • Troubleshooting, assembly and testing skills required.

  • Experienced working in a related manufacturing line.

Knowledge, Skills, Abilities

  • Basic knowledge and experience using manufacturing equipment & mechanical proficiency

  • Communicate effectively

  • Ability to read work instructions, and procedure manuals/diagrams

  • Ability to work well with minimal supervision.

  • Experience in pharmaceutical production and packaging preferred

Physical Requirements

  • Ability to operate a walk behind forklift (walkie stacker)

  • Position requires wearing personal protective equipment, including, but not limited to, various styles of dust masks or respirators, safety glasses, safety shoes, and scrubs or modified gowning

  • Ability to hand scoop 5 lbs. intermittently throughout the work day

  • Ability to manipulate/handle drums weighing up to 60kg and lift containers and/or tooling weighing up to 20kg intermittently throughout the work day
